How to Choose the Right Adirondack Chair Set Configuration
The first decision is how many chairs you actually need. Most buyers search for adirondack chair sets because they want a coordinated look, not just multiple chairs. The right configuration depends on your space, your household size, and how you plan to use the seating area.
Set Configurations Explained
A 2-piece set includes two chairs, sometimes with a connecting tray or side table. This works for couples, small balconies, and tight patios where space is limited. KINGYES, MUCHENGHY, GREENVINES, Flash Furniture, and FOOWIN all ship in 2-pack configurations.
A 3-piece set typically means two chairs plus a side table. This is the classic conversation set layout for a small patio. POLYWOOD offers a 3-piece Nautical Curveback set that fits this category.
A 4-piece set is the most popular configuration, with four chairs that work for a family or entertaining. SERWALL, LUE BONA, Plawdlik, Ciokea, and SoliWood all offer 4-packs. If you have a fire pit or large deck, four chairs give you enough seating without overcrowding.
A 6-piece or bulk set is less common but useful for larger gatherings. Some brands offer 6-packs or 8-packs, particularly MUCHENGHY and KINGYES at higher quantities. These work well for rental properties, lake houses, or large families.
Match the Configuration to Your Space
Measure your patio or deck before ordering. A 4-piece HDPE set typically needs a 10×10 foot area to seat four adults comfortably with space for a side table. For tighter spaces under 8×8 feet, a 2-piece or 3-piece set is the smarter buy.
Decide on Folding vs Non-Folding
Folding Adirondacks store flat against a wall or in a shed, which is essential if you want to bring them inside for winter or move them around frequently. Non-folding chairs like the POLYWOOD Modern are heavier and more solid but require permanent patio space.
Poly Lumber vs Wood vs Metal: Material Comparison
The material you choose determines the long-term maintenance, weight, and weather resistance of your set. Most buyers in 2026 end up choosing between HDPE poly lumber and real wood, with metal options being less common for full sets.
HDPE (High-Density Polyethylene) is the most popular material in modern Adirondack sets. It resists fading, cracking, and moisture, and it never needs staining or sealing. The downside is that HDPE feels heavier than real wood and can look plasticky in cheaper versions. Top-tier HDPE from POLYWOOD is virtually indistinguishable from painted wood.
HIPS (High Impact Polystyrene) is a step below HDPE in weather resistance but costs less. SERWALL uses HIPS for its 4-pack, and reviewers report good performance in moderate climates with some care in extreme weather.
HDPS (High-Density Polystyrene) is LUE BONA’s wood-textured material, which mimics painted wood convincingly. It is similar to HIPS but with a more polished finish.
Real wood like Hemlock, teak, or acacia offers authentic grain and patina but requires annual oiling or sealing. SoliWood uses Hemlock at a budget price. Premium woods like teak cost significantly more but last decades with proper care.
Polystyrene resin is what Flash Furniture uses. It is solid, heavy, and UV-treated, but the plastic feel is more pronounced than HDPE.

What is the downside of polywood?
The main downsides of polywood (HDPE lumber) are weight and upfront cost. HDPE chairs typically weigh 30 to 40 lbs each, making them harder to move than real wood alternatives. Premium poly lumber sets cost significantly more than wood or budget plastic sets. Some users also report that lower-quality HDPE from off-brand manufacturers can fade or become brittle over time, which is why choosing a reputable brand like POLYWOOD or Highwood matters.

What are the pros and cons of building an Adirondack chair?
Pros of building your own Adirondack chair include custom sizing, choice of wood species, lower material cost for a single chair, and the satisfaction of a DIY project. Cons include significant time investment (8 to 15 hours for a beginner), the need for specialized tools like a jigsaw and router, no warranty coverage, and the risk of structural mistakes that affect safety. For most buyers, a pre-built HDPE set at a comparable price is the better value unless you specifically want custom woodwork.
